Broad-Bordered White Underwing vs Nut Weevil
Anarta melanopa compared with Curculio nucum
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Broad-Bordered White Underwing | Nut Weevil |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class same | Insecta (Insects)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Coleoptera (Beetles) |
| Family | Noctuidae | Curculionidae |
| Genus | Anarta | Curculio |
| Species | Anarta melanopa | Curculio nucum |
Evolutionary Relationship
Broad-Bordered White Underwing and Nut Weevil share a common ancestor at the Class level: Insecta. (Insects)
